This powerpoint has everything for a 7 week scheme of work based around Emotional Intelligence through Dance. It includes 4 counts of 8 written choreography for you to follow and teach students at the beginning. The dance is based around Christopher Bruse’s Swansong; a dance that tells a story following a prisoner being questioned by two guards. At first, the prisoner’s movements are small and defensive, showing fear. As the dance continues, the prisoner fights back and resists, using bigger, more expressive movements. The dance is broken down into 4 sections; The foreboding, The struggle, Breaking out and Freedom. The written choreography is the first section; The Foreboding and the powerepoint has choreography tasks for the remaining 3 sections for students to work through. This scheme of work is base around a concept curriculum but could easily be adapted for any dance scheme of work. Learning objectives for each lesson with a KNOW, SHOW and GROW criteria is included. Finally there are peer feedback tasks throughout.
